当前位置:大学毕业论文> 发表论文>材料浏览

关于计算机软件论文范文写作 计算机软件Ja编程特点与其技术分析相关论文写作资料

主题:计算机软件论文写作 时间:2024-02-25

计算机软件Ja编程特点与其技术分析,本论文为您写计算机软件毕业论文范文和职称论文提供相关论文参考文献,可免费下载。

计算机软件论文参考文献:

计算机软件论文参考文献 计算机新技术论文软件技术毕业论文计算机应用技术论文计算机科学和技术专业导论论文

摘 要:随着社会和科技的高速发展,互联网的发展越来越引人注目,计算机软件开发技术也获得不断发展,Ja编程也得到了广泛应用.由于JA编程语言具有相比于其他编程语言更简单、更更安全、可靠且平台性更好等优点,还可以提升软件开发的效率,因此在计算机的软件发中占有至关重要的地位,从而被广泛地应用于计算机的软件开发中.该文通过研究分析JA编程语言的概念、特点两个方面,总结出计算机软件Ja编程在实际操作中的技术应用,为我国计算机软件开发的应用前景提供可行性参考.

关键词:计算机软件开发;JA编程;编程特点;技术分析

中图分类号:TP311 文献标识码:A 文章编号:1009-3044(2017)36-0215-02

近些年,随着互联网的快速发展,网络技术和计算机软件也得到了越来越广泛的应用,从而便利了生活和工作.但是在计算机实际操作过程中,计算机软件直接影响着工作效率等,因此必须借助安全平稳的编程语言对计算机软件功能进行不断优化,JA编程技术作为我国计算机软件开发中至关重要的组成部分,有提高计算机软件工作效率、运行效果以及软件平稳安全等优点,还可以解决计算机网络的各种问题,确保更多用户的放心应用.

1 计算机软件Ja编程的概念

在计算机软件开发领域中,当前世界影响最大、目前主要采用的编程語言就是JA语言.JA编程主要是研究和使用JA语言的类库、语法规则、语句以及关键词等;其中主要包括以下几方面,首先是JA基础语句、面向对象编程的概念、语言开发工具简介,其次是JA基础类库、异常、包、接口、JA类的继承与多态性等.同时可以对图形界面即兴创建,从而实施网络传输、多线程控制、输入输出等,简化计算机对图形绘制和编辑的过程.在计算机软件实际操作的过程中,相对比VF和VB编程语言的复杂性JA语言有着巨大的优势,第一,JA语言能够全面适应当不同操作系统的多样化;第二,JA语言编程的软件开发有着便捷稳定、安全简单等特点,能够更好地适应当前用户的新要求.

2 计算机软件Ja编程的特点

2.1 Ja语言是平立的

Ja语言的平立性是最大的优势.是指在不同的平台上,对于操作系统的变化,利用Ja的虚拟机,Ja语言的编写程序无需修改就可以运行.

2.2 Ja语言是易学的

Ja语言的语法和C语言和C++语言的相似度很高,所以相对来说学习和使用都比较容易.加之,Ja解决了C++语言的内容难理解、操作难等特性,如操作符重载、多继承等问题,并且替换了指针以引用的方式大大地减少了编写难度.

2.3 Ja语言是面向对象的

Ja具有面向对象性,运用一种新的思维模式,在编写过程中,把程序分解为多个独立的小模块,并对各个模块进行科学定位,选择适合的方案,解决了多个人同时编写的难题.

2.4 Ja语言是分布式的

Ja设计支持网络应用开发的,具有分布式特点.用户可以相应产生分布式的客户机和服务器,它包括两种不同的网络连接,即各种层次的网络连接和以Socket类支持可靠的流网络连接.网络变成软件应用的分布运载工具.Ja程序只要编写一次,就可到处运行.

2.5 Ja语言的解释性

Ja程序是可以利用JIT即时编译方式进行解释执行的程序,即解释一句,执行一句,有利于在任何程序中Ja解释器和运行系统的同时运行.

2.6 Ja语言是稳健的

Ja语言的设计过程中会对如何减少编写错误进行思考,在执行程序过程中降低了某些编程的错误率.Ja语言的自动垃圾回收机制和异常处理机制是Ja中使得程序更稳健的另一个特征,而且Ja语言操作简单的特性也在一定程度上提高了程序的稳健性.

2.7 Ja语言是安全的

在互联网日益发展的今天,网络危害也日益扩大,网络安全成了迫切需要解决的问题,Ja语言是符合网络安全的,利用了加密手段使得软件系统的安全性更高,如遇到突发事件,此手段可以禁止网络访问.并且Ja虚拟机在执行过程中会对程序进行安全性检测.

2.8 Ja语言是可移植的

Ja作为一种编程语言,具有源代码可移植性;作为一个虚拟机,具有CPU可移植性;作为一种虚拟的操作系统(OS)和图形用户界面(GUI),具有操作系统可移植性.

2.9 Ja语言是支持多线索的

Ja是多线索语言,成熟的同步源语可以保障数据操作的准确性,程序员可以进行多线索并行操作处理多种任务,独立执行程序,使得操作系统更适应现实要求.

2.10 Ja语言是动态的

Ja语言是在系统变化的过程中编程的,加之,Ja语言在类库中可以对类的运行时刻的类型变化进行检查.

3 计算机软件Ja编程的技术分析

3.1 嵌入式设备

嵌入式设备作为计算机软件的一个实用性设备,国内计算机应用中是至关重要的一部分,其核心是实际应用,有着硬件和软件可采用剪裁法加工,在实际应用过程中对体积和功能消耗要求十分严格等特征,因此嵌入式设备可以实现以前无法实现的各种功能,从日常生活到国防科研都得到了广泛的应用.嵌入式系统首先功能专一,有着非常明确的任务、要达到的性能指标和功能目标;其次运行效率迅速,在接收特定的信号后迅速完成工作;再者持续时间长,即生命周期长;最后软件特性强.JA在应用中体现了其通用性和完全性,对于嵌入式设备的开发占重要地位,代表着未来JA在嵌入式开发中的美好前景.

3.2 无线Ja和移动

结论:关于本文可作为相关专业计算机软件论文写作研究的大学硕士与本科毕业论文计算机软件论文开题报告范文和职称论文参考文献资料。

基于分层技术计算机软件开发分析
摘 要:分层技术是当前计算机软件开发中使用较为广泛的一种技术,使得计算机软件开发从单层结构逐步向多层结构发展。文章首先简要介绍了分层技术的内涵和。

新时期计算机软件开发技术的应用
摘 要:在现代社会中计算机发挥了越来越重要的作用,而且其已经变成现代文明的重要标志。计算机软件的开发和应用在计算机技术的发展中具有关键作用,然而。

计算机软件系统保护恢复技术
摘 要:随着信息技术的发展进步,计算机已经逐渐成为办公或者家庭中必不可少的设备,而计算机用户也呈现逐渐增加的趋势。本文就针对计算机软件系统的保护。

计算机软件安全技术在气象业务中应用
摘要:当前的经济、社会快速发展的过程中,计算机软件技术已经广泛的应用在气象业务中,满足了人们日益增长的对气象服务的需求,促进了气象事业的发展。但。

论文大全